Output 58f8dac94b9290b0eea4ec0e89c5d50813458c90bd8e1d6908019f6f1c54957d:0

value
27145
script pubkey
OP_0 OP_PUSHBYTES_20 cfc7aaff9b42b760bcbd172e457c0140ce009193
address
bc1qelr64lumg2mkp09azuhy2lqpgr8qpyvn7nkny6
transaction
58f8dac94b9290b0eea4ec0e89c5d50813458c90bd8e1d6908019f6f1c54957d
confirmations
73327
spent
true